A number of factors go into selecting the right tube or bottles for an application, including:
Separation technique
Sample type
Solvent or gradient media
Disposable or reusable format
Transparent, translucent or opaque
Diaphanous tubes designed to be sliced or punctured
Autoclavable tubes that can be sterilized and reused
Tubes resistant to a variety of chemical compounds
Choosing the right tube or bottle for your protocol can be challenging. Considering your requirements and these factors will make your selection easier.
